This Fellowship is focused on orthopaedic surgeons wishing to gain experience with diseases of the knee and joint arthroplasty, particularly in the sports medicine environment, and is offered through the North Sydney Orthopaedic and Sports Medicine Centre.
The Fellowship is designed for surgeons who have completed their training and are seeking further subspecialty training in hip and knee arthroplasty, reconstructive and arthroscopic knee surgery and hip arthroscopy.
The Fellowship is largely clinical with a heavy weighting towards knee surgery. Some flexibility exists to structure the Fellowship with additional exposure to hip and/or shoulder surgery.
